What they do

A Graphic Designer works with text and images to create design for printed material or web sites. Develops visual designs, such as a logo, that establish an identity or brand for an organization, business or campaign; uses design skills to improve the visual impact of advertising messages, reports, books or websites. May produce documents and printed materials using desktop publishing software and equipment. May work for a publishing company or provide printed business or marketing material for business clients.

Entry-Level Graphic Designer Critical Response Group - 4.0 Township of Hamilton, NJ Job Details Full-time $46,000 a year 1 day ago Benefits Health insurance Dental insurance Paid time off Vision insurance 401(k) matching Flexible schedule Qualifications Graphic design software Data interpretation Full Job Description Critical Response Group (CRG) is a unique team of U.S. Special Operations Forces veterans, public safety professionals, and technical experts committed to enhancing public safety through best-in-class technology and training. Our solutions have been validated across thousands of real-world incidents under the most stressful conditions and are deployed nationwide and internationally to protect schools, businesses, hospitals, and other critical infrastructure.
Title:
Entry-Level Graphic Designer Role Summary:
CRG is looking for a Graphic Designer / Digital Cartographer to help create cutting-edge visual planning and communication tools for first responders. Our signature offering, Collaborative Response Graphics (CRG®), combines aerial imagery, architectural plans, and critical site features into a clear, easy-to-read visual map that first responders rely on when reacting to crises at schools, businesses, and vital infrastructure. As a Digital Cartographer, you'll use graphic design software and geospatial tools to build and design these state-of-the-art maps.
Employment Structure:
This position begins with a four-week, full-time training period. At the end of training, performance will be reassessed to determine conversion to an ongoing full-time role.
